This is a slightly innovative home cooking. The braised chicken with honey orange juice is neither sweet nor salty. It just seems ordinary, but unique. The teriyaki chicken with honey orange juice is so delicious! It tastes just right if it is not sweet or salty. It is best to use chicken thighs, because the thighs are tender~

Braised Chicken

1. Prepare the ingredients

2. Chop the ginger.

3. Put it in a bowl with soy sauce, orange juice, honey, ginger and sesame oil to make a marinade.

4. Cut the chicken into pieces, stir in a bowl, cover with plastic wrap and marinate for 20 minutes.

5. Heat a nonstick pan and pour oil. Remove the chicken, stir-fry in the pan until golden brown (about 5 minutes), and transfer to a bowl.

6. Put it out into a bowl.

7. Put the marinade in the pot, add butter, and heat. Stir constantly until boiling, turn off the heat until the soup is a bit thick (1 minute)

8. Then put the chicken in the pan and stir fry again.

9. Put the cooked chicken out and sprinkle some chopped green onions and sesame seeds. The braised chicken is ready, and it will smell like chicken when you put it on top of the white rice! In winter, give yourself and your family nourishment~
